Biography

Originally from Cold Lake, Alberta, Dr. Schamber received his Doctor of Optometry degree with honours from the University of Waterloo in 1997 after which he completed a residency in ocular disease and surgical co-management at world renowned Bascom Palmer Eye Institute in Miami. He spent one year as a staff optometrist at The Eye Institute in New Port Richey, Florida before returning to Canada to open Vista Eyecare in 2003. Dr. Schamber has lectured for the Canadian Diabetes Association regarding the effects of diabetes on the eye, to family physicians on emergency eye care, and to ophthalmology residents about contact lens fitting and assessment. He was the chair of the Saskatchewan Association of Optometrists' Continuing Education committee for nearly 10 years, and also served on its Practice Appraisal committee. He has been recognized by Bausch & Lomb for excellence in the field of contact lenses, and maintains a special interest in ocular disease and surgical co-management.
